From Jakarta, take a 1.5-hour flight to Ngurah Rai International Airport, Bali. From there, hire a taxi for a 2-hour drive to Bedugul. International travellers can fly directly to Bali. No direct water or land routes available.
The most convenient airport for both domestic and international travellers to reach Bedugul, Indonesia is Ngurah Rai International Airport. It's approximately 55 kilometres away, offering numerous transport links and a wide range of flights.
In Bedugul, Indonesia, public transport options are limited. The most common way to get around is by hiring a car or motorbike. Alternatively, walking or cycling are feasible options due to the area's small size. Always remember to negotiate prices before hiring any vehicle. For longer distances, consider hiring a driver or using a taxi service.

Bedugul is 1300 -1500 metres, so quite cool, You could spend...
Bedugul is 1300 -1500 metres, so quite cool, You could spend days in the Botanic Gardens, the Zip line adventure forrest in the Gardens is amazing, The lake is beautiful, the lake temple iconic, lunch on the top floor of the Danau Restaurant, world class golf course, the lakes mountain drive and views, good local restaurants, great markets with sensational boiled peanuts, exotic tropical fruit to try and strawberries! Brilliant mountain hinterland.
